Output 42c41558a681eb0213a9fdc3b80a1d7578fc5410d2b48e8e2a2f4d07d16cc83e:0

value
3140408705
script pubkey
OP_0 OP_PUSHBYTES_20 9076c066808d46415d8ca55c8aa4e3e071f37943
address
tb1qjpmvqe5q34ryzhvv54wg4f8rupclx72rra2aj8
transaction
42c41558a681eb0213a9fdc3b80a1d7578fc5410d2b48e8e2a2f4d07d16cc83e
confirmations
104201
spent
true